About this place
Mok 5-dong Catholic Church is a parish of District 18, Yangcheon, in the western region of the Archdiocese of Seoul. It was established as a parish on February 6, 1987, and honors the Holy Family as its patron.
It is one of the urban parishes formed with the development of Mokdong New Town and serves local Catholics through Mass, the sacraments, catechesis, and community activities. It began under the name Mok 1-dong Parish and later took the name Mok 5-dong during the period of constructing its permanent church.
History & origins
The origins of Mok 5-dong Parish go back to 1986, when residents were moving into Mokdong New Town. A mission station was organized in January of that year and the first Mass was celebrated in a Catholic family's apartment. Rapid growth led to the establishment of Mok 1-dong Parish on February 6, 1987.
When construction of a permanent church began in June 1990, the parish was renamed Mok 5-dong. Cardinal Stephen Kim Sou-hwan presided at the dedication of the new church on June 5, 1994. Continued growth later led to the creation of Mok 4-dong Parish in 2008, further dividing pastoral responsibility in the Mokdong area.
